By George’s Girl 2025 Eyes in the Dark

Poem 1 Eyes watching me in the Dark

I saw them blink, a pair of lights,

No torch, no lamp, just quiet nights.

A shadow still, it didn’t move,

But eyes like that don’t need to prove.

They watched me from the garden wall,

Not scared, not shy, not there to call.

A flick of tail, a blink, a stare—

The kind of look that says, beware.

No sound at all, no need for speech,

Just patient watching, out of reach.

They know the dark, they blend, they hide,

They’ve got the moonlight on their side.

I turned away, but felt it still,

That steady gaze, that silent will.

You think you’re safe?

You think you’re smart?

A cat has eyes that see in the dark

No 2. I See in the Dark says the Cat

I wait where shadow meets the stone,

The garden path is mine alone.

No need to speak, no need to bark,

I see what moves here in the dark.

Your footsteps pause, I feel your doubt,

You sense I’m near, you look about.

I do not blink, I do not call,

My world is wide, though I seem small.

I catch the rustle in the tree,

I know what you can’t hear or see.

You pace, you shiver, start to flee,

I am calm. You don’t scare me.

No trick, no sound, no fading spark.

I am the cat. I see in the dark.

Just think of me a a watchful friend

Enjoying the garden before you descend.
